“Good software and best-in-class support
Pros
The labeling software itself is quite good and frequently updated. More importantly, the SuperAnnotate team is very involved and takes the lead in ensuring we get high-quality labels. Unlike other solutions that required constant supervision from our engineers, SuperAnnotate manages our project and guides it to completion while still allowing us to be as involved as we want or have time to be.
Cons
While some other labeling services let you start with smaller batches before fully committing, that's not possible with SuperAnnotate. The team did work with us to reach a pricing level we were comfortable with, but the level of commitment required may not suit everyone. However, I understand that they probably couldn't offer the same level of support without this pricing model, so it ended up being worth it for us.

“Great Customer Relationship
Pros
We've really appreciated SuperAnnotate's flexibility. As new edge cases and error modes arise, our annotation needs evolve. SuperAnnotate has actively partnered with us to solve problems and deliver the best possible datasets. Their tools and APIs have addressed nearly all of our dataset use cases.
Cons
SuperAnnotate prefers upfront financial commitments but charges on a per-label basis. This can make it tricky to predict our spending since we don't always know in advance how many labels each image will require. The system works best when there's a constant flow of work, so keeping the queue full of new examples to label has been challenging at times. I haven't worked with other companies, but I imagine this is a common issue across the industry.
